前言
撸主之前一直用的是 Navicat
,自从遇见了它,爱的无法自拔。
-> idea 自带的 DataGrip
重点在后头,一定要看完哦!!!
安装插件
如何连接数据库
点击右边 Tool Windows->Database
新建mysql连接
连接成功提示
数据库信息
切换数据库
数据表操作
新增
新增表字段 编辑字段注释
type 提示
建表语句
单击Execute执行建表语句
修改
右键表名 -> Modify Table
查看
鼠标悬浮显示
表注释
表字段注释
Ctrl+q
查看详细信息
数据表的信息
Ctrl+q
查询SQL -> 双击表名即可
sql语句查询
智能提示
sql优化 查询的时候不要用select *
再也不用一个个字段去敲了
一气呵成
多表查询
让你不得不爱上这款工具
快速起别名,选中sql语句,alt+Enter
Mybatis中的使用
选中 SQL
语句,ctrl+Enter
直接输入 ID 和 userName 即可查询
注意:查询字符串类型的时候 需要加个 ""
再也不用把 sql 语句复制到 Navicat 里面执行了
有时候写着写着,突然想看下这个表的信息,将光标移动到表名 ctrl+q
注意
datagrip
比较消耗cpu
和内存
- 一个
mybaitis.xml
里面的 sql 语句过多的话,因为datagrip
会检查你的 sql 语句,所以会把 xml 里面的所有 sql 语句检测一遍,这时候 cpu 就会跑得很高